Making kids clothes from other clothes and making clothes from magazines
I love reusing things and making something new. I had some plain t-shirts for my kids that I decided to make special shirts for them. For the boys I found some pictures of dinosaurs and cut them out and used them as stencils and used shirts that had some spots or were to small and cut out the dinos. And for my daughter I had some fun ribbon and lace that had sparkles in them and I hand stitched them on.


I also made a dress out of a guys dress shirt and added ribbon.



And last I saw a picture of a dress and thought it was so cute and that I could do it, so after sometime I found the right fabrics that I had and was able to buy the shirt for I think $2 on clearance. I had fun making them.
